    I'm almost finished with my repaint of him. The mold has a lot of G1 nods worked in that they totally ruined with the wrong color on em! Personal bias - I quite like him now with the custom colors...in robot mode, but he's still short, the cannon arm still wants to fall off and take an hour to go back on, he's a boring ass tank, etc

    My 30 second review of him would probably just be me screaming in frustration. He's so close to being incredible...the imperfections cut deep
